Visitor policy, Quillstone Annex: all visitors must be escorted during fire drills and counted at the Birchlaw Court muster point. Hosts confirm their visitors to the warden by name. Reception retains the sign-in sheet. To release the visitor log from the locked desk drawer during a drill, use the code below.

door code, tajof-kageg: bdg-QVDCE-3

### Step 4: Enable bulk edits for your plugin

Plugins extending the Ledgerpane admin table must opt into bulk edits explicitly. In your deployment env file, set LEDGERPANE_BULK_EDITS=true and declare the maximum batch size your handler supports. Bulk operations are signed by the host before dispatch to your plugin, and the shared signing secret belongs on the very next line of the file.

secret setting of tajof-bahif: COURIER_KEY3=65d

Heads up: the Quillgate proctoring queue spikes hard during the Tuesday exam windows, and autoscaling lags by about four minutes. We're provisioning headroom for 3x median session starts rather than chasing peaks. If the queue depth alarm fires, bump worker count before anything else. Current tuning constants for the queue are as follows.

tuning table, yagaf-yajof:
RATE_LIMITS = {
    "wenath": 5,
    "holwyn": 2,
}